MTC ElectroCeramics is a business of Morgan Technical Ceramics, a global business unit of The Morgan Crucible Company plc. Morgan Technical Ceramics manufactures an extensive range of products including engineered ceramic components, braze alloys, ceramic / metal assemblies and DLC (Diamond Like Carbon) coatings from its locations in North America, Europe, Asia and Australasia.
